Job Duties

  • Collect parking tickets and associated parking fees
  • Count and verify cash amounts collected
  • Ensure operating cash amounts are maintained in accordance with department policy
  • Make deposits, complete deposit forms and collect ticket debit forms
  • Operate an electronic cash register
  • Collect waste from receptacles outside parking garages, surface lots, and other campus areas
  • Provide assistance to patients, visitors, faculty, and staff
  • Perform customer service duties including information dissemination
  • Answer telephone calls
  • Raise and lower parking garage exit gates as needed
  • Perform general surveillance including operating video surveillance equipment
  • Report suspicious activities to the Police Communication Center
  • Complete and submit incident reports
  • Participate in training of new garage attendants
  • Attend monthly meetings and training sessions
